Normal Operation
The auto-dimming interior mirror receives voltage from the Central Junction Box (CJB). The auto-dimming interior mirror communicates the vehicle direction to the Instrument Cluster (IC) through the compass communication data plus circuit and compass communication data minus circuit.
- DTC B2097 (Compass Module Failure) - a continuous DTC that sets if the IC detects that the auto-dimming interior mirror failed the self test.
- DTC U2013 (Compass Module Not Responding) - a continuous DTC that sets if the IC detects that the auto-dimming interior mirror is not communicating with the IC.
This pinpoint test is intended to diagnose the following:
- Fuse
- Wiring, terminals or connectors
- Auto-dimming interior mirror
- IC
PINPOINT TEST X: THE COMPASS IS INOPERATIVE
NOTICE: Use the correct probe adapter(s) when making measurements. Failure to use the correct probe adapter(s) may damage the connector.
NOTE: Failure to disconnect the battery when instructed will result in false resistance readings. Refer to Battery.
-------------------------------------------------
X1 CHECK FOR VOLTAGE TO THE AUTO-DIMMING INTERIOR MIRROR VOLTAGE SUPPLY CIRCUIT
- Ignition OFF.
- Disconnect: Compass Sensor Module C909.
- Ignition ON.
- Measure the voltage between the compass sensor module C909-3, circuit 640 (RD/YE), harness side and ground.
- Is the voltage greater than 10 volts?
Yes
GO to X2.
No
VERIFY the Central Junction Box (CJB) fuse 8 (10A) is OK. If OK, REPAIR circuit 640 (RD/YE) for an open. CLEAR the DTCs. REPEAT the self-test. If not OK, REFER to the Wiring Diagrams to identify the possible causes of the circuit short. Diagrams By Number
-------------------------------------------------
X2 CHECK THE AUTO-DIMMING INTERIOR MIRROR GROUND CIRCUIT FOR AN OPEN
- Ignition OFF.
- Disconnect: Negative Battery Cable.
- Measure the resistance between the compass sensor module C909-4, circuit 676 (PK/OG), harness side and ground.
- Is the resistance less than 5 ohms?
Yes
GO to X3.
No
REPAIR circuit 676 (PK/OG) for an open. CLEAR the DTCs. REPEAT the self-test.
-------------------------------------------------
X3 CHECK THE COMPASS COMMUNICATION DATA PLUS AND MINUS CIRCUITS FOR AN OPEN AND SHORT TO GROUND
- Disconnect: IC C220.
- Measure the resistance between the compass sensor module C909-2, circuit 703 (WH/OG), harness side and the IC
C220-28, circuit 703 (WH/OG), harness side; and between the compass sensor module C909-2, circuit 703 (WH/OG), harness side and ground.
- Measure the resistance between the compass sensor module C909-1, circuit 702 (WH/BK), harness side and the IC
C220-29, circuit 702 (WH/BK), harness side; and between the compass sensor module C909-1, circuit 702 (WH/BK), harness side and ground.
- Are the resistances less than 5 ohms between the compass sensor module and the IC, and greater than 10,000 ohms between the compass sensor module and ground?
Yes
GO to X4.
No
REPAIR the circuit in question for an open or short to ground. TEST the system for normal operation.
-------------------------------------------------
X4 CHECK THE AUTO-DIMMING INTERIOR MIRROR FOR OPERATION
- Install a known good compass sensor module.
- Does the compass operate correctly?
Yes
INSTALL a new auto-dimming interior mirror. SET the zone. REFER to Compass Zone Adjustment Compass Zone Adjustment. CALIBRATE the compass. REFER to Compass Calibration Compass Calibration. CLEAR the DTCs. REPEAT the self-test.
No
GO to X5.
-------------------------------------------------
X5 CHECK FOR CORRECT IC OPERATION
- Disconnect the IC connector.
- Check for:
- corrosion
- damaged pins
- pushed-out pins
- Connect the IC connector and make sure it seats correctly.
- Operate the system and verify the concern is still present.
- Is the concern still present?
Yes
INSTALL a new IC. REFER to Instrument Cluster (IC) Instrument Cluster (IC). TEST the system for normal operation.
No
The system is operating correctly at this time. The concern may have been caused by a loose or corroded connector.
